3 Ways To Avoid Weight Gain During The Holidays - Eunice Coughlin

The holiday season typically is a time of indulgence. It is seen as a last chance to eat all the good stuff until the diet kicks in January 1st. It is rare to see someone make a commitment to maintain their weight, rarer still to see someone try to lose weight during the holidays. If you are one of those few people, congratulations!



You may feel alone in the crowd, however, so here are a few tips to help you hang on during the rough spots.



First, make a plan for the parties. Let’s be real and admit that you are probably going to indulge yourself at some point in the holidays. I know I will. However, if you plan it right, you can still enjoy the goodies without completely blowing it. Choose one or two events that you know you are going to have to be more flexible with your diet. Make a commitment that those times are the only times you are going to “cheat”. Once the event is over, go right back to your healthy diet. If you’ve been faithful to follow a healthy diet the rest of the time, your metabolism should be able to weather those occasional indulgences pretty well.



Second, commit to your exercise plan no matter what. Even if you do eat something you shouldn’t eat, the exercise should burn up the extra calories so that you are at least maintaining your weight.



Third, when you do indulge, remember that it is only food that we are talking about here.
Eating that piece of cheesecake or scooping into that spinach artichoke dip is not going to change your life or solve your problems. It might taste good for a moment but then the after-effects of bloating and weight gain stay with you. A little taste is good and really all that you need so that you don’t feel deprived. Keep a level head and don’t get carried away with how good it tastes on your tongue.



Most of all, be proud of the fact that you are watching your weight during the holidays. Most people who take advantage of the “eating season” will go on a diet New Year’s Day and will probably be back to their old habits within a week. If you’ve chosen the most difficult part of the year to try and lose weight, be encouraged to know that you will probably be successful in the long term.
